Chinese Shares Dip Lower on Monday Morning: Concerns Over Economic Slowdown Weigh
Shanghai and Shenzhen markets opened lower on Monday morning, sparking concerns among investors about the ongoing economic slowdown in China. The decline follows a week of mixed signals from the Chinese economy, with some indicators suggesting a potential recovery while others point to persistent challenges. This dip underscores the volatility and uncertainty currently impacting the Chinese stock market.
This morning's downturn is a significant development, impacting various sectors and raising questions about the government's ability to stimulate sustained growth. The weakening yuan also adds to the pressure on investor sentiment.
What Drove the Decline?
Several factors contributed to the lower open for Chinese shares:
- Weakening Economic Data: Recent economic indicators, including weaker-than-expected manufacturing and retail sales figures, fueled concerns about a prolonged slowdown. Analysts are closely watching these data points for signs of a meaningful recovery.
- Geopolitical Tensions: Ongoing geopolitical tensions, particularly the strained relationship between China and the US, continue to create uncertainty in the global market, impacting investor confidence in Chinese assets.
- Real Estate Sector Woes: The ongoing crisis in China's real estate sector, a significant driver of economic growth, continues to cast a shadow over investor sentiment. Concerns about further defaults and contagion effects remain prevalent.
- Yuan Depreciation: The weakening of the Chinese yuan against the US dollar adds to the downward pressure, making Chinese assets less attractive to foreign investors.
Impact Across Sectors:
The decline impacted various sectors, with technology and real estate stocks experiencing particularly sharp drops. However, some sectors showed relative resilience, indicating a degree of sector-specific performance differentiation.
